Remember when the NME tours used to all be abut new bands and mixing up genres? Yeah, they were rubbish. The headliners were always some terrible metal-lite band that the mag had cringily fastened onto the week before, and inevitably the only good act would be second on. Much better just plonk somebody people actually want to see in the top slot and fluff it up with some nice, safe indie filler. Next year's edition continues the money-in-the-bank trend with lovable Arcade Fire impressionists The Maccabees in the top slot, plus support from less lovable Interpol imitators Bombay Bicycle Club, faux-gay shoegazers The Big Pink and token up-and-comers The Drums. Yum!
